Основы программирования на языке C


4 - часть 2


Подведем итог.

Выражение состоит из операций и операндов.

Оператор служит командой компилятору. Операторы бывают простыми и составными. Простые операторы оканчиваются символом "точка с запятой". Примеры:

Оператор описания: int name;
Оператор присваивания: current=12;
Оператор вызова функции: printf("Текст\n");
Управляющий оператор: while (n < 111) n=n+5;
Пустой оператор:;

Составные операторы, или блоки, состоят из одного или более операторов, заключенных в фигурные скобки, которые в свою очередь сами могут быть составными.

Примеры:

/* Задача № 1. Вычислить величину дохода по вкладу. Процентная ставка (в процентах годовых), время хранения (в днях) и сумма задаются во время работы программы.*/ #include <stdio.h> float р,t,s,d; main() { puts("Введите сумму s"); scanf("%f",&s); puts("Введите процентную ставку р"); /* вывод строки */ scanf("%f",&p); puts("Введите время хранения в днях t"); scanf("%f",&t); d=p*s*t/36500; printf("\n Величина дохода d=%f",d); }

/* Задача № 2 По заданной стороне куба А определить его объем, площадь грани и площадь поверхности.*/ #include <stdio.h> float a,v,s,si; main() { puts("\n Введите сторону а"); scanf("%f",&a); v=a*a*a; s=a*a; si=s*6; printf("\n объем v=%f",v); printf("\n площадь грани s=%f",s); printf("\n площадь поверхности si=%f",si); }

/* Задача № 3 Определить реальное расстояние между населенными пунктами. Указан масштаб карты и расстояние между двумя точками, изображающими населенные пункты.*/ #include <stdio.h> float m,s,si; main() { puts("Введите масштаб карты m"); scanf("%f",&m); puts("Введите расстояние на карте si"); scanf("%f", &si); s=si*m; printf("\n реальное расстояние s=%f",s); }

on_load_lecture()

Перейти к вопросам »

  Если Вы заметили ошибку - сообщите нам.  




- Начало -  - Назад -  - Вперед -



Книжный магазин